Do you own a building that is sitting vacant? If so, did you know that fire safety in empty buildings is still your legal responsibility; the same as if you occupied the building. Just because there is nobody in the building, it doesn’t mean that all fire safety precautions go out the window; they are just as important. New owners/tenants will find it much more appealing if you are fully compliant on all aspects of fire safety in your building, and have ensured all health and safety matters are taken care of.  As well as showcasing your building, good fire safety in empty buildings protects your assets while empty too.

Although empty, you must still carry out a Fire Risk Assessment for your premises to identify all the risks in the building. The aim of the FRA is to reduce or eliminate these risks where possible. After completion, you can see what provisions you will need to secure your building.

If you have carried out an FRA, it will say how many extinguishers you will need, what type, and where they should be positioned. The extent to which you are expected to include extinguishers Your insurance company will also have a policy on the extent to which you are expected to included extinguishers. If  you have any extinguishers in your empty building, it is important that they are maintained to conforming standards.
